    It Wasn't a Title Fight, it was an Exhibition...

    Borrowing from the Ali-Marciano Computer Fight, the Premise of "Rocky Balboa" Pitted Rocky Against Mason "The Line" Dixon, Played by Antonio Tarver...In the Film, Dixon was Arguably THE Best Heavyweight of All Times, and he was Sooooo Put Off by a Computer Picking Rocky to Beat Him, he Wanted to Face him For Real...

    While Opinions VARY On Favorite "Rocky" Flick, "Rocky V" is Almost Universally Regarded as THE Worst...

    That Said, "Rocky Balboa" Brings the Story BACK to a Level of Believability...To CREDIBILITY...There's NO "Creed" w/Out "Rocky Balboa"...

    As for Tarver, he WASN'T Stallone's 1st Choice...The Part of Mason "The Line" Dixon was Written w/Roy Jones in Mind...And While Roy Accepted, he was Also Cavalier in Adhering to Deadlines Sly Set, w/ No Explanations Given for No Showing...

    Next Thing You Know, Tarver KO's Roy and he's In the Latest "Rocky" Flick Instead...
